Transaction 823f161e944dfc01807ff04c7fe37b98265c9ab2609a0354125e40cec2d1a737
1 Input
2 Outputs
- 823f161e944dfc01807ff04c7fe37b98265c9ab2609a0354125e40cec2d1a737:0
- 823f161e944dfc01807ff04c7fe37b98265c9ab2609a0354125e40cec2d1a737:1
value 2121578
address 1CsvHGGtizxVrMmCLX2KQGM4nC4qxgZG75
value 4489320
address 3JibUFouDCTnv2nMD9CYgqrUFQK7FkCWHd